SuperSpeed USB Developers Conference
The USB Implementers Forum is proud to announce the SuperSpeed USB Developers Conference! This is your opportunity to hear from the creators of SuperSpeed USB and obtain key learnings on how to incorporate it into your product roadmaps.
The conference will be held at the Doubletree Hotel in San Jose, California on November 17-18, 2008.
The conference will provide detailed information about the release of the SuperSpeed USB (USB 3.0)...

Express Logic develops, markets and supports the ThreadX® real-time operating system (RTOS), NetXTCP/IP networking stack, USBX USB stack, FileX® embedded file system, and PEGX GUI toolkit for embedded applications.
ThreadX is a royalty-free, full source code, small-footprint, low-overhead RTOS that is extremely easy to learn and use. ThreadX is one of the most widely deployed RTOS products in the world, with over 1.25 billion products based on ThreadX.
